SIT Chimney Scrubbing Brush 200 mm
The SIT Chimney Scrubbing Brush with a 200 mm diameter is a professional-grade tool engineered for the thorough maintenance of chimney flues. Designed to tackle stubborn soot, creosote buildup, and various debris, this brush restores optimal airflow within the flue, which is essential for the safe and efficient operation of your heating system. Its robust construction ensures long-lasting performance, making it a reliable choice for homeowners and professionals alike who prioritize regular chimney care to prevent dangerous blockages and improve overall combustion efficiency.
This chimney brush offers exceptional durability due to its high-quality materials, which are specifically chosen to withstand the abrasive environment of a chimney flue. The 200 mm diameter provides comprehensive coverage, ensuring that the entire inner surface of the flue is scrubbed effectively in fewer passes. By maintaining a clean chimney, this tool helps reduce the risk of chimney fires caused by creosote accumulation and ensures that your heating appliance operates at its peak performance level, ultimately saving on fuel costs and reducing maintenance frequency.
This brush is not suitable for flues with diameters significantly different from 200 mm, as an incorrect size will either fail to clean the walls properly or become stuck in the chimney. It is also not intended for use in specialized flue liners that require soft-bristle brushes to prevent scratching or damage to delicate surfaces.
To use the SIT chimney scrubbing brush, first ensure that the fireplace or stove is completely cold and the damper is closed to prevent debris from falling into the living area. Attach the brush securely to a compatible chimney rod system. Insert the brush into the chimney flue from either the top or the bottom, depending on your setup and safety regulations. Use a steady, vertical scrubbing motion to move the brush up and down the length of the flue, applying enough pressure to dislodge soot and creosote. Once the entire length has been cleaned, carefully remove the brush and dispose of the collected debris according to local waste regulations.
Always wear protective gear, including a dust mask and safety goggles, when cleaning a chimney to avoid inhaling soot or getting debris in your eyes. It is recommended to perform chimney cleaning at least once per heating season or more frequently if the fireplace is used daily.
